Whole mount TUNEL analysis of Xenopus embryos

Fixation and pretreatment

Dejelly albino embryos carefully in 2% Cystein (pH 7.8).

Remove the vitellin membrane with two pairs of tweezers (or carefully pierce multiple times after fixation)

Fix the embryos in MEMPFA for 1 hour at room temperature (MEMPFA: 100 mM MOPS pH 7.4, 2 mM EGTA, 1 mM MgSO4 , 4% paraformaldehyde)

Wash 2 times 30 minutes in methanol, store in methanol at -20 °C.

Wash embryos 2 times 15 minutes at room temperature in PBT (0.2% Tween in phosphate buffered saline (PBS))

Wash embryos 2 times 15 minutes at room temperature in PBS

End labelling

Wash embryos 30 min. in TdT buffer (Gibco) 1 hr. at room temp.

Incubate embryos overnight at room temp., in TdT buffer containing 0.5 µM digoxygenin-dUTP (Boehringer) and 150 U/ml TdT (Gibco).

Wash 2 x 1 hr. with PBS/EDTA (1 mM), at 65°C

Wash 4 x 1 hr. with PBS at room temp.

Detection and chromogenic reaction

As for in situ hybridization, see:

Harland,R.M. (1991) In Kay,B.K. and Peng,H.B. (eds.),In situ hybridization: An improved whole mount method for Xenopus embryos, vol. 36. Academic Press Inc., San Diego, pp. 685-695.
